When browsing compilations I can't seem to get the songs on compilations sorted correctly.
Once the album is selected the songs are sorted Alphabetically not by CD then Track #
When the Artist is the same on the entire album songs sort correctly, its only seems to be an issue on Compilations.
How do I get Compilation CD's to sort correctly, IE: CD #, Track #
Example:
If I have folder structure:
Compilations/Album Name/CD1/ Compilations/Album Name/CD2/ Compilations/Album Name/CD3/
I get three albums in main view, But songs are sorted Alphabetically, Not by Track #
If I have Folder Structure:
Compilations/Album Name/
I get one Album in main view, I can see all the songs on that Album with CD # (1, 2 & 3) and Track # on each file, Songs are still sorted Alphabetically, Not by CD # then by Track #
Am I missing something ? Appreciate any assistance

TouchJams doesn't support what you are trying to do as it treats all songs in bottom level sub-folders as an album. To get the results you're looking for, you'd have to do away with the CD1/2/3 folders and put all the audio files directly under Album Name.

For a particular album, in order for the titles to be displayed sorted by track #, all the song files in the album must have track # defined in their tags. If all the track #s are NOT defined, then you will have mixed results, and this is a bug which will be fixed in the next release (whatever comes after Jan 12, 2018 v3.5.1.1).
